Output 5ca637c00ce073049656482592afb000e45e0f2ae46cd6fb397196f2eac684ec:0

value
22894320
script pubkey
OP_0 OP_PUSHBYTES_20 21a8ba8dea6af9de0ae753cb0bbf16ba5f0b2b6b
address
bc1qyx5t4r02dtuauzh8209sh0ckhf0sk2mt68hufn
transaction
5ca637c00ce073049656482592afb000e45e0f2ae46cd6fb397196f2eac684ec
confirmations
160294
spent
true